Snowpack

Stability is extremely poor. In sheltered areas hs is generally 100cm. Little Italian basin was an unsupported wallow. The alpine is wind affected with some areas scoured and stiff slabs in others. Near tree line there is a widespread 4F slab over the early season facets. Several slides were remotely triggered.

Avalanche

I remotely triggered four slides while skinning on the Green Mountain ridge (12,000’) these were East facing SS-ASr/y-R3-D2-O Crowns were 30-50cm It was difficult to tell what was remotely triggered and what was sympathetic. An older N-R2-D2 was seen in the North East facing M&M chutes (no photo). Avalanches were larger than those observed earlier in the week. Heartbreaking news from CB today.
